摘 要:目的:建立油樟优树选择标准与筛选方法,为油樟优良品种选育提供技术参考。方法:采用5株优势木对比法初步筛选出80株油樟候选优树,以精油产量为选优目标,并基于油樟的生物学特性,选取鲜叶含油率、冠径比、冠形指数、冠高比和高径比等5个性状作为评价指标,通过计算这些性状的平均值、极差和标准差,建立综合评分方法,对候选优树进行综合评价。结果:入选的80株油樟优树在性状上表现出显著差异,其中冠径比变异最大,变异系数为27%,而鲜叶含油率变异较小,变异系数为9%。相关性分析显示,冠高比与冠形指数和冠径比呈极显著正相关,与高径比呈极显著负相关,并与鲜叶含油率呈负相关。候选优树综合评分结果通过单样本均值假设检验确定分数下限,最终筛选出总得分高于最低下限值(31.71)的41株油樟优良个体。结论:本研究筛选出41个优良油樟单株,为油樟优良无性系苗圃建立和良种选育提供了重要的种质资源。Objective:To establish the selection standard and screening method of superior trees of Cinnamomum longepaniculatum,and to provide technical guidance for the selection and breeding of superior varieties of C.longepaniculatum.Methods:80 candidate superior trees of oil camphor were preliminarily screened by the method of comparing 5 dominant trees,with essential oil yield as the target of selection,and based on the biological characteristics of C.longepaniculatum,5 traits such as leaf oil content rate,crown diameter ratio,crown shape index,crown height ratio,and height-todiameter ratio were selected as the evaluation indexes,and a comprehensive scoring method was established through the calculation of the mean,extreme deviation,and standard deviation of these traits to conduct a comprehensive evaluation of the candidate superior trees.Results:The 80 selected superior trees of C.longepaniculatum showed significant differences in traits,among which the crown to diameter ratio had the largest variation with a coefficient of variation of 27%,while the leaf oil content had a smaller variation with a coefficient of variation of 9%.Correlation analyses showed that the crown height ratio had a highly significant positive correlation with the crown shape index and the crown to diameter ratio,a highly significant negative correlation with the height-to-diameter ratio,and a negative correlation with the leaf oil content rate.The results of the combined scores of the candidate superior trees were tested by the one-sample mean hypothesis test to determine the lower limit of the scores,and 41 excellent individuals of C.longepaniculatum with a total score higher than the lowest lower limit value(31.71)were finally screened out.Conclusion:This study screened 41 excellent C.longepaniculatum single plants,which provided important germplasm resources for the establishment of C.longepaniculatum excellent asexual nurseries and seed selection and breeding.
